Mascarenhas is a notable British surname with a fascinating history. The surname originates from Portuguese roots, specifically from the island of Madeira or Goa in India, which were both former Portuguese colonies.
The name Mascarenhas is believed to be of ancient Portuguese origin and is associated with nobility and aristocracy. The earliest references to the surname date back to the 14th century, where it was borne by prominent families in Portugal.
Over time, individuals with the surname Mascarenhas migrated to countries such as the United Kingdom, contributing to its diversity and multicultural heritage. Today, the name is found among British citizens with ancestral ties to Portugal and its former colonies.
Notable individuals with the surname Mascarenhas have made significant contributions to various fields, including academia, sports, and the arts. The surname continues to be proudly carried by many British families, serving as a link to their rich cultural and historical heritage.

There are approximately 732 people named Mascarenhas in the UK. That makes it roughly the 9,365th most common surname in Britain. Around 11 in a million people in Britain are named Mascarenhas.
